Position DetailsPosition #: Expected Start Date: January 01, 2026Union: HSASFacility: Victoria HospitalCity/Town: Prince AlbertDepartment: General Surgical Nursing UnitType: Full-time regularFTE: 1Shift Information: DaysHours of Work: 14 shifts of 8 hours per 3 weeksRelief: NoFloat: NoField Hours: NoSalary or Pay Band: Pay Band $51.10 to $62.50 (5 step range)Job DescriptionPhysician Assistants (PAs) are academically and clinically educated medical generalists who practice medicine within a formalized relationship with a physician. Regulated by the College of Physicians and Surgeons of Saskatchewan (CPSS), PAs collect and interpret medical information, make appropriate clinical decisions and carry out diagnostic and therapeutic interventions within a formalized Physician/PA relationship agreement approved by the CPSS.Travel Required: YesHuman Resources Exemption: NoExperienceClinical experience working as a PA in a related clinical field, is an assetEducationSuccessful completion of a recognized accredited PA educational programLicensesMembership and Licensure in valuable standing with the CPSS as a Physician AssistantCertified with the Canadian Association of Physician AssistantsCompetenciesIntermediate - Mobilizes people, inspires and leads by exampleAdvanced - Technical skillsAdvanced - Communication skillsAdvanced - Interpersonal skillsIntermediate - Computer skillsAdvanced - Analytical skillsKnowledge and AbilitiesAbility to treat patients with compassion and empathyDemonstrated written and spoken competence in English languageAbility to work independentlyExemplifies ethical practices, professionalism and personal integrityCommitment to quality, safety,
